3 Signs You Need To Install New Windows

Posted on: 5 February 2021

Windows play a vital role both at home and in the office. But you have probably become so accustomed to windows that you overlook their importance and hardly pay attention to them. However, windows are not permanent, and you will need to replace them at one point. If you are not sure about replacing your windows, here are three signs you need to get new windows.

1. High Utility Bill

Windows that are damaged or inefficient will have a notable impact on the insulation of your home. If so, they could lead to high utility bills. If the window is functioning as required, it will not give room for warm air to escape. Therefore, if your window is letting heat out, it means your central heating system will have to overwork to maintain the required temperature levels. In turn, your electricity bill will go up. You can check your window by standing next to it, and if it feels colder than the rest of the place, then it is time to install new energy-efficient windows.

2. Damaged Windows

Not all damage on your window calls for a full replacement. Some minor issues like the need for weather-stripping can easily be fixed by a general contractor. However, if you have a damaged, wrapped, or broken window sash, you need to have the windows replaced. It is also essential for you to examine the window frames for rot or rust. Once rot has set on the wood, it is not possible to keep the decay off. The best way to handle such an issue is to replace the entire window.

3. Outside Noise

A window that is functioning as required will not let in sound from outside. When the window is closed, you should enjoy some peace. If you can hear loud noises coming from outside, it means your windows are old or damaged, and you need to replace them. It can be quite annoying for you not to enjoy some peace in your house because your windows are damaged. If the windows transfer noise into your home, they will also transfer noise from your house to the outside. This will compromise the level of privacy you have in your home.
